Round 2: AI in primary care survey now open

Tairāwhiti | Lakes | Taranaki | Waikato | Clinical | Management | 29/01/2025

A collaborative group of people from multiple primary care organisations, supported by IT experts CIO Studio and Ten Past Tomorrow, have been meeting to discuss evolution of AI in primary care. A roadmap to guide collaborative work over the next 12-months has been created.

The round two nine-question survey is now open.

Even if you don't use AI currently, please complete the survey. The survey is for all healthcare professionals working in primary care.

The first survey round was conducted during July and August 2024. It was open to all those who work in primary care in Aotearoa New Zealand and attracted over 300 responses. Read the media release and view the summarised survey results.

This initial survey provided a benchmark, and the group aims repeat the survey every six months to track the uptake of AI tools.

A webpage, hosted by GPNZ, has been established to give easy access to AI webinars and resources. For more information on the work of the group please contact Jess Morgan-French, CEO Collaborative Aotearoa.
